Florida B.E.S.T. MA.912.C.3.3
The Standard
Determine where a function is decreasing and increasing using its derivative.

What This Standard Means
What Students Need to Do
- Students calculate or interpret f', then locate input values where it is zero or undefined. They use the sign of f' on each interval to describe the graph's behavior in interval notation.
What Mastery Looks Like
- A student finds all critical numbers and tests the sign of f' between them. The student gives correct intervals and supports each interval with a sign chart or clear reasoning.
Common Misconceptions
- Students may use the sign of f instead of the sign of f'. They may assume every zero of f' creates a turning point. They may also omit points where f' is undefined or include critical numbers inside open intervals.
How to Assess It
- Give the exit ticket: For f(x) = x³ − 3x² − 9x + 1, find f', make a sign chart, and state where f rises or falls.
Lesson moves
Ways to Teach It
Give students a graph of f' and arrow tiles, then have them place up arrows where f'>0 and down arrows where f'<0.
Ask: “A classmate says every zero of f' is a turning point.” Students write a counterexample and explain why the claim fails.
Run a card sort matching function formulas, derivatives, sign charts, and interval statements, with students correcting any unmatched set.
Use a cyclist's position function and its velocity to identify when the cyclist moves forward, moves backward, or changes direction.
